Convert the temperature from degrees Celsius to degrees Fahrenheit, using the formula below.

F = (9/5× C) + 32
80°C = ? °F

Answer:

176°

Step-by-step explanation:

F = (9/5× C) + 32

C = 80°

F = (9/5× 80) + 32

F = 176°
